The English language has evolved over time and borrowed words from various languages, leading to inconsistencies in spelling, pronunciation, and grammar rules. Additionally, English has many exceptions to its rules, making it challenging for learners to master.

Which is correct have come or have came?

"Have come" is correct. "Came" is the past tense of "come," so in this case, the correct form is "have come" when used with a helping verb.
